Another 440 Intake Question

I'm building a 440 for my Dad's 1965 New Yorker. The goal is at least 500HP and 500Tq for the land yacht. Stock stroke, 10:1 compression ratio, Trick Flow heads, Holley Carb, Hydraulic Roller camshaft, would like around 18-19" of Hg at idle.

There isn't much hood clearance on these cars so a Edelbrock Performer RPM I'm 90% sure won't fit even with a drop down base air cleaner. I am looking at the Eddy Torker II and the Holley Street Dominator they are both about the same height. Looks like a lot of people on here like the Holley.
-Is the Holley still going to be a decent match for my combination?
-If the engine is making enough torque to brake the tires loose am I going to notice a difference with less torque down low going from a dual plane intake to a single plane on a 440?
